Written Question
Leader of the House of Commons: Email
Monday 7th November 2022

Asked by: Baroness Debbonaire (Labour - Life peer)

Question to the Leader of the House:

To ask the Leader of the House, what security guidance she has received on the use of her personal email address for ministerial work.

Answered by Penny Mordaunt

It is Government policy not to comment on individual Ministers’ security arrangements. Ministers receive support and expert advice to help them meet their obligations in the most appropriate and secure fashion. That includes regular security briefings for Ministers, and advice on protecting their personal data and mitigating cyber threats.


Written Question
Leader of the House of Commons: Email
Monday 7th November 2022

Asked by: Baroness Debbonaire (Labour - Life peer)

Question to the Leader of the House:

To ask the Leader of the House, whether she has sent Government documents to her personal email address since her appointment as Leader of the House.

Answered by Penny Mordaunt

The Cabinet Office has published guidance to departments on the use of private email that covers how information is held for the purposes of access to information, and how formal decisions are recorded for the official record. This guidance is being updated to reflect changes in technology and ways of working, and will be published by the Cabinet Office in due course.

It is Government policy not to comment on individual Ministers’ security arrangements. Ministers receive support and expert advice to help them meet their obligations in the most appropriate and secure fashion. That includes regular security briefings for Ministers, and advice on protecting their personal data and mitigating cyber threats.
